  • Publication number: 20240176078
    Abstract: A device for holding a plurality of ferrules securely against a respective plurality of receptacles, which may include: a frame including: a transverse portion arranged in a transverse direction, a first longitudinal portion projecting from a first edge of the transverse portion and a second longitudinal portion projecting from a second edge of the transverse portion opposite to the first edge of the transverse portion, wherein the first and the second longitudinal portions project from the respective edges of the transverse portion in a longitudinal direction that is substantially perpendicular to the transverse direction; and a holder coupled between the first and second longitudinal portions of the frame, the holder being configured to hold, with respect to the frame, a plurality of ferrules arranged longitudinally parallel to each other and being distanced from each other in the transverse direction.

  • Publication number: 20220346223
    Abstract: Adaptable lens assemblies, optoelectronic components, and associated methods of manufacturing are provided. An example optoelectronic component includes a printed circuit board (PCB) and an adaptable lens assembly. The adaptable lens assembly includes a lens packaging structure supporting an optical lens at a focal distance and a lens support structure. The lens support structure defines a first side configured to support the lens packaging structure and maintain the focal distance and a second side removably attached to the PCB. The attachment between the second side of the lens support structure and the PCB is configured to enable selective attachment and detachment of the lens support structure and lens packaging structure supported thereon without causing damage to the PCB.

  • Patent number: 11215769
    Abstract: In one embodiment, an apparatus, includes an MPO connector including a main body including a connector interface to be reversibly connected to an MPO interface of an optical module, locking elements configured to lock the MPO connector with the optical module, a pull-to-release housing configured to expose the locking elements to allow removal of the MPO connector from the optical module, and an elongated channel, wherein the pull-to release housing and main body define a slot therebetween in which to retract the pull-to-release housing, and a T-shape locking key including a top section and a flexible elongated section extending from the top section, the elongated section configured to be inserted into the channel and the top section configured to rest in the slot so that retraction of the pull-to-release housing is restricted by the top section, thereby preventing unlocking of the MPO connector from the optical module.

  • Patent number: 10018783
    Abstract: A method for producing a fiberoptic fan-out includes creating a splice joint between a first fiberoptic cable and two or more second fiberoptic cables, such that at the splice joint, each of a plurality of first optical fibers in the first fiberoptic cable is spliced to a respective second optical fiber in one of the second fiberoptic cables. A tube slides over the cables to a position at which the splice joint is contained inside the tube. While the splice joint is contained inside the tube, the tube is filled with a fixative so as to fix the splice joint in the position.
